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in Independence

E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in Independence based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in Independence


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for Kentucky solar companies

  •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
  •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
  •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
  •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
  •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
  •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
  •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
  •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.

The Cost and Benefits of Solar in Independence

Solar panels run off a free energy source — the sun — but before you can take advantage of this you must first pay to install your system.The cost of solar and the savings it generates vary depending on a few important factors such as:

  • How much power your household needs: If your family needs to use a lot of energy, you'll see more savings from going solar.
  • The kind of solar panels you’re planning on getting: Higher-efficiency panels are more costly, so that will affect your budget for your solar project.
  • The amount of sunlight your rooftop gets: Thanks to Independence’s high amount of average daily sunlight, you should be able to save a decent amount on your electricity bills.

Environmental Impact of Switching to Solar in Independence

Going solar can have a positive effect on the environment.Many homeowners might be wondering how much exactly they can impact the environment by switching to solar in Independence, though. An important thing to keep in mind is your overall carbon footprint. For example, if you have a long commute, your footprint may be greater, so switching to solar power for your home can help offset that.In Independence, the average resident can reduce their carbon footprint by 80 pounds a year once they go solar. Since solar power is plentiful and generates electricity without free from carbon dioxide emissions, adding solar panels to your home is one easy step you can take to help the planet.

Are solar panels worth it?

Solar panels need a significant upfront investment that will cost you several thousands of dollars, but whether or not solar panels are worth it depends on a range of factors like the cost of electricity near you and how much direct sunlight your roof gets.

When should I put up solar panels?

You can put up solar panels whenever it's convenient for you, but consider doing it in the winter when there's less demand. With fewer homeowners contracting installers, you could potentially see quicker installation times and more savings.
